The CO2 released from the combustion of fossil fuels is considered one of the main causes of global warming [1]. Thus, it is crucial to regulate CO2 emissions. Carbon Capture, Utilization, and Storage (CCUS) is considered an effective method for reducing CO2 emissions [2]. Among CO2 capture technologies, post-combustion capture is the most attractive.

Multi-scale enhanced energy storage performance in Sm(Mg0.5Sn0.5)O3-modified Bi0.47Na0.47Ba0.06TiO3 ceramics with a composite structure† Lead-free dielectric capacitors have attracted widespread attention for their high power density, ultra-fast charge–discharge rate and excellent chemical stability. Nevertheless, low energy storage density (Wrec < 9 J cm−3) and energy storage efficiency (η < 85%) limit their further development.
